Velocity Dance presents three by three in three

January 24, 2008• bySeattle Gay Scene

The Bridge ProjectPhoto: Michael Rioux

Velocity Dance Center‘s current home, Odd Fellows Hall, has been sold to a commercial real estate developer and as they continue to negotiate to stay at the location their long term future seems uncertain. However, this weekend’s highly anticipated performances are a certainity – The Bridge Project: Three performances by three choreographers created in three weeks.

Velocity Dance Center has commissioned three of Seattle’s freshest choreographers to create new dances for the 9th year of The Bridge Project. The pressure is on, as each choreographer is in residence with a cast of dancers to create a brand new work in three weeks – resulting in one amazing show presented for three nights only, January 25, 26 & 27, 2008 at 8PM.

The Bridge Project reveals new work by choreographers Kristina Dillard, Kelly Sullivan, and Violette Tucker & Misha Kaschock. The Choreographic Advisor for The Bridge Project this year is Velocity’s 2008 Choreographer in Residence, Mary Sheldon Scott.
